1. TAVO Next

The TAVO Next is a budget stroller that is able to accommodate children as heavy as 50 pounds. It's super spacious, and the seat can recline easily and lays flat. It's also easy to open and close, and it has an XXL canopy, which has peek-a-boo windows and venting. For 2021, Nuna gave the TAVO an updated harness that comes with Magnetech Secure Snap, which allows for a simple and secure way to fasten with just one hand.

While the TAVO is a great choice for parents looking to save money, it's not ideal for those who want to use a bassinet or a reversible child seat. It only faces one way and isn't able to allow for a car seat or other accessories, such as the bassinet stand and rain cover, cup holder or child snack tray. The MIXX Next is the better option for those who want more space because it can accommodate these accessories.

Explore the countryside or take baby from car to curb using the TAVO's built-in Free-flex suspension for a smooth ride. The deluxe, spacious seat lets baby lay back and relax or slip off to a world of dreams. Parents will also appreciate the compact fold-away axle and MagneTech Secure Snap.



The TAVO is very simple to fold and is upright when folded, saving space for tight areas like trunks, garages or closets. It is also easy to move and comes with a convenient basket for storage and brakes that are flip-flop-friendly. It can be connected to the Nuna PIPA series of car seats in a snap, with no adapters needed for an elegant travel set.

3. Cybex Gazelle

The Cybex Gazelle is an excellent option for parents looking to purchase a stroller that will expand with their family. It is a "modular" stroller or "convertible" stroller, and it can be set up in more than 20 ways to accommodate various seat units including infant car seats, cots, and cradles.

We are awestruck by the fact that the Cybex Gazelle is light and easy to move making it perfect for parents who love to go out and explore. It also has a huge storage basket under it and plenty of attachments to allow parents to take their lighter shopping items or groceries with it. It's a bit more expensive than the other two in one prams, however it's worth the cost because the quality and functionality are top-of-the-line.

This stroller has a one-pull safety harness that makes it simple to ensure your child is secured in the seat. It also comes with a sun canopy that can be removed with peek-a-boo and XXL panels. It also has a tray for parents to store snacks, drinks and phones. The telescopic handlebar adjusts to suit the height of parents, and the brake is easily accessible and safe for children to operate.

Our mom tester Sophie from London used this stroller with her two daughters aged 5 and 10 months. It was very easy to maneuver and smooth on cobbled streets, even if the ground was uneven. The large shopping basket as well as well-designed footrests made her feel comfortable. She also loved that the fabric on the hood and handlebars could be washed in the washing machine. This is essential for busy parents.

4. Joovy Twin Roo+

A minimalist frame stroller The Twin Roo+ offers car seat click-in compatibility and a large storage bin. It is among the lightest double strollers available on the market. It weighs only 24 pounds. without infant car seat attachments. It's quite light for a twin stroller. It is slightly heavier than the UPPAbaby Vista v2 Double and the Thule Urban Glide 2 Double.

The Roo+ is simple to use and comes with a handy quick-start guide. It is easy to put together and is road-ready in less than 10 minutes. It does not have a canopy built-in and you'll be required to buy your own sunshades for your children in case they need extra protection from the elements.

During our testing, we found the Roo+ to maneuver well for a stroller that doubles as a stroller. It can navigate the majority of types of terrain with ease, however it has trouble going over grassy areas and gravel. It can be difficult to navigate over and up 1-inch curbs. This stroller is not recommended for use on a slope or off-road, but its suspension system can help to reduce bumps.

While the Roo+ has a large under-seat storage compartment but it's not easy to access without taking off the infant car seats. This is a common issue twin frame strollers often have however Joovy offers a separate underseat baby carrier to solve this issue.

Unlike top-scoring strollers, the Roo+ doesn't have a self-standing fold or cup holders. This is a small sacrifice for car seat compatibility and storage features, but we'd prefer a little more versatility from our strollers. The stroller's versatility when it comes to seating configuration is a big benefit. Parents can put their infant car seats in either opposite directions or in the same direction, depending on their needs.

5. Delta Children LX Side by Side

Delta Children LX Side by Side scored high for its weight and fold size. It is the best value double umbrella stroller we've seen in our review. It also scored highly for maneuverability, a key quality for parents who are looking for a stroller for travel that can fit in smaller spaces. The Delta is a basic product that isn't equipped with the features that other strollers we tried offer like a big storage basket or a wide recline. But it is an excellent option for families with a limited budget and those who require a secondary stroller for occasional use, like a day at the zoo.

The LX Side by Side is a lightweight compact stroller that's easy to push and turn. Its relatively small frame and swivel wheels on the front as well as padded shoulder pads provide a smooth ride for your little ones. The multi-position reclining seats and parent cup holders allow for a comfortable ride for passengers.

It also has a huge European-style canopy which provides shade from the sun as well as some protection against light wind. It also comes with two storage bags and a five-point harness for security.

The Delta took less than three minutes to put together it was the fastest time in our test group. The manual is mediocre, and the assembly doesn't require tools. It is one of our lighter products and folds flat which makes it easy to lift and transport.
